Establish a Favorable Attitude
To make sure an effective very first oral browse through for your child, it is very important to establish a positive mindset. Begin by speaking to your child regarding the visit in a calm and comforting way. Stress that checking out the dental professional is a typical part of taking care of their teeth which the dental practitioner is there to assist keep their smile healthy and balanced. Prevent utilizing unfavorable words or phrases that might create anxiety or anxiousness.

Familiarize Your Youngster With the Dental Workplace
Beginning by taking your kid to the dental office before their very first go to, so they can end up being familiar with the surroundings and really feel even more at ease. This step is important in assisting to reduce any kind of stress and anxiety or fear your child might have regarding mosting likely to the dental professional.

- ** Schedule a quick trip **: Call the dental workplace and ask if you can bring your child for a short trip. This will allow them to see the waiting location, therapy areas, and meet the friendly personnel.
- ** Role-play in the house **: Act to be the dentist and have your youngster being in a chair while you examine their teeth. This will certainly help them understand what to anticipate throughout their actual go to.
- ** Check out books or view videos **: Look for kids's books or video clips that clarify what occurs at the dental professional. This can help your kid feel much more comfortable and prepared.
Equip Your Child With Healthy And Balanced Oral Routines
Creating healthy dental habits is essential for your kid's oral health and general wellness. By showing your kid good dental habits from an early age, you can assist avoid dental caries, gum tissue illness, and various other dental health problems.
Begin by educating them the value of cleaning their teeth twice a day, making use of a soft-bristled tooth brush and fluoride toothpaste. Show them the proper brushing technique, ensuring they brush all surfaces of their teeth and gum tissues.
Encourage them to floss everyday to remove plaque and food particles from between their teeth.
Restriction their intake of sweet treats and beverages, as these can add to dental caries.
Lastly, schedule routine oral exams for your youngster to keep their oral health and wellness and attend to any type of issues early on.
